Opening Day Curator’s Talk: Beautiful Flowers and How to Grow Them

The Dowse Art Museum | Saturday 28 September, 1pm | Free entry

Join us to celebrate the opening of City Gallery Wellington Te Whare Toi’s exhibition Paul Johns: Beautiful Flowers and How to Grow Them for a talk by curator DJCS, who will discuss Johns’ experimental portraits and the legacy of their work. 


DJCS 

DJCS is an artist born in Ngāmotu, Aotearoa. Their work explores ways of redistributing care, belonging and value, and is interested in the production of political subjectivities, dreams, and violence in postcolonial world(s). DJCS is the Director of Enjoy Contemporary Art Space, Te Whanganui-a-Tara. Previously they were the Assistant Curator at Artspace Aotearoa, Tāmaki Makaurau, and were the Founder & Director of Parasite. DJCS has curated independent exhibitions and events across Aotearoa. 


Paul Johns: Beautiful Flowers and How to Grow Them is presented at The Dowse Art Museum in partnership with City Gallery Wellington Te Whare Toi.
